Yukon Drive — Sidewalk installation on both sides of the road; some sewer work in front of Moore-Bartlett-Skarland. Closed from Chandalar Drive to Sheenjek Drive through mid-July. The shuttle bus will use North Tanana Loop to access MBS and Cutler, Reichardt, and West Ridge. The museum can be reached from North Tanana Loop and from the west end of Tanana Loop until mid-July, after which the west end of Yukon Drive will be limited to one lane, and the museum can be reached from the east side of Yukon. The project is expected to be substantially completed by early August.

The UAF shuttle and MACS, the borough bus, will continue to use the stop on the north side of Wood Center during the project.

Ballaine parking lot — Resurfacing; electrical upgrades. Closed for the summer starting in mid- to late June. The Taku lot will remain open, as will pedestrian access from Taku to the stairs at the bottom of the hill.

Eielson Building, first floor — New hallway carpet; some office construction/refurbishing. Work is expected to begin in late June or early July. The hallway will remain open, but use caution when moving through the area.

Lola Tilly — Reroofing; foundation/sidewalk repairs. Work will continue most of the summer. The sidewalks immediately adjacent to the building will remain closed, but pedestrians can continue to use nearby sidewalks.

The Pub — New flooring. Closed for the summer starting June 25.

University Park — Construction; refurbishing. Work is not expected to begin until July.
